Re: Win, FAIL, or Meh? DraftTek mock 1/26/13
Fail. Hunter in the 2nd would be fine, but not in the first. Ziggy Ansah (30), Jesse Williams (32), Matt Elam (37), Lane Johnson (38) and Jonathan Cooper (39) are all on the board. John Simon? Too stiff to be a 3-4 OLB, doesn't really have a position. Nickell Robey isn't my first choice, but not a bad pick.
My take:
1. Trade back a few spots from 29 if possible given everyone who is available. Grab OG Jonathan Cooper.
2. Trade up a few spots from 59 if possible. They have Tavon Austin going 57. He'd be my choice. Without the trade up, I'd go with Da'Rick Rogers (78). Note that Kawann Short is on the board at 77.
3. If I couldn't figure a way to move up for Kawann Short, then I'd go with Bennie Logan (95). Maybe I'd go with Logan anyway, who is seriously underrated.
